Abstract

The utility model discloses a polar unit positioning device of a large-volume lithium ion battery. The polar unit positioning device comprises a polar unit support positioning bottom plate (1), wherein the front surface of the polar unit support positioning bottom plate (1) is provided with a polar unit positioning groove (2) which is internally provided with battery polar units required to be positioned. The polar unit positioning device of the large-volume lithium ion battery, disclosed by the utility model, can be used for effectively protecting battery tags which are protruded outwards from the staked battery, and the problem that the battery tags are bent easily when the battery polar units have overlarge area can be avoided, the production quality of the battery can be ensured, the production efficiency of the battery is improved, normal use of the lithium ion battery is ensured, the service life of the lithium ion battery is prolonged, the large-scale production can be formed, and great production practical significance can be achieved.

Background technology
Along with worldwide energy crisis and climate warming; traffic and transport field is in the urgent need to a kind of brand-new energy mode; and lithium ion battery is because of its environmental protection; the characteristics such as high-energy output have caused the extensive concern of traffic and transport field; at present, in the world wide relevant industries all to lithium ion battery at the application start in this field widely research.
The advantages such as lithium ion battery has high working voltage, high-energy-density, has extended cycle life, non-environmental-pollution, not only be used widely at portable communication apparatus and portable electric appts, and be widely used in the big-and-middle-sized electrical equipment aspects such as electric automobile, electric bicycle and electric tool, be the main direction of present each macrocell producer development.
Follow the research of lithium ion battery on communications and transportation, large-scale energy storage device to use, traditional low capacity cell is difficult to satisfy the requirement of macro-energy output storage, and the research of large capacity single body battery has obtained paying close attention to more and more widely.Along with the gradually increase of cell volume, conventional battery structure and technology mode have been difficult to adapt to the performance realization of large capacity single body battery.For traditional core strueture, the battery pole group generally adopts the takeup type structure, gradually increase along with the cell capacity, adopt traditional battery structure need to increase considerably the length of pole piece and the size of lug, brought thus a series of problem, for example: the difficulty of processing, the problem such as in uneven thickness that the reliability of welding and tab welding cause, these problems have restricted the further raising of performance of lithium ion battery, therefore, present laminated type battery and pole piece edge more and more obtain attention and the research of battery production producer as the battery battery core structure of paper tinsel lug.
But, for laminated type battery and the pole piece edge battery battery core structure as the paper tinsel lug, because this structure often need to cut at the battery pole piece edge " protruding " font as electric current lead body (namely with one section outwardly battery pole piece as battery pole ear), therefore, when battery pole group area was excessive, battery pole ear bent easily, had had a strong impact on the quality of production of battery, reduce simultaneously the production efficiency of battery, improved the production cost of battery.

Embodiment
In order to make those skilled in the art person understand better the utility model scheme, the utility model is described in further detail below in conjunction with drawings and embodiments.
Referring to Fig. 1, the utility model provides a kind of utmost point group positioner of high capacity lithium ion battery, include utmost point group supporting and location base plate 1, described utmost point group supporting and location base plate 1 front is provided with a utmost point group detent 2, is placed with the battery pole group 3 that needs the location in the described utmost point group detent 2.
The utmost point group positioner of a kind of high capacity lithium ion battery that provides for utility model is preferably for battery pole ear outwardly on the laminated type lithium ion battery being carried out the effective location protection.
Need to prove, shape, the big or small corresponding coupling of the shape of described utmost point group detent 2, size and the battery pole group 3 of need locating, with accurate placement and self-contained battery utmost point group 3, the use that matches with described utmost point group detent 2 of described battery pole group 3.
Referring to Fig. 1, the left side of described utmost point group supporting and location base plate 1 is articulated with a battery cover board 4, the shape of described battery cover board 4, size and the shape of described utmost point group detent 2, big or small corresponding coupling, described battery cover board 4 can left rotation and right rotation rotate, rotate to when battery cover board 4 on the position on utmost point group detent 2 left sides, the battery pole group 3 that can the handled easily workman will need to locate is placed in the described utmost point group detent 2; And after battery pole group 3 is placed into described utmost point group detent 2, the operator can continue battery cover board 4 is rotated to battery pole group 3 tops, namely cover at battery pole group 3 tops, thereby effective protection is formed on battery pole group 3 tops, avoid outside the problems such as collision, scratch are caused at battery pole group 3 tops.Therefore, in conjunction with the protection of 1 pair of battery pole group 3 top of utmost point group supporting and location base plate and side, the utmost point group positioner that the utility model provides can provide omnibearing protection to top, bottom, the side of battery pole group 3.
Referring to Fig. 1, the top of described battery pole group 3 is protruded and is formed with two battery pole ears 7; Two ends, the described utmost point group supporting and location base plate 1 end face left and right sides are respectively arranged with a guide pillar 5, the top of described two guide pillars 5 is inserted into lug location-plate 6 bottoms, described lug location-plate 6 is slidingly matched with described guide pillar 5, described lug location-plate 6 can vertically move up and down along described two guide pillars 5, until contact with the battery pole ear 7 at battery pole group 3 tops, thereby lug location-plate 6 can form an extruding force to the top of battery pole ear 7, under this extruding force effect, battery pole ear 7 is realized accurate stationary positioned, thereby be not easy to occur the easily problem of bending in process of production and in the use procedure, guaranteed the quality of production of lithium ion battery.Simultaneously, because described lug location-plate 6 can vertically move up and down along described two guide pillars 5, therefore can arbitrarily regulate size, be fit to fixing use the in location of multi-model number utmost point Battery pack lug, and easily processing, low cost of manufacture.
Need to prove; on the specific implementation; it is corrosion-resistant that the utmost point group positioner of the high capacity lithium ion battery that the utility model provides is preferably use; the insulating material of high temperature resistance is processed into; be specifically as follows the bakelite material; compare with other materials; lightweight; cost is low; assembly precision is high; not yielding; replace other materials with the bakelite material; be conducive to like this guarantee the battery pole group when putting into utmost point group detent 2, protect simultaneously battery pole group membrane surface can not scratch, thereby avoid causing battery pole group 3 short circuit phenomenon to occur; reduce the battery manufacture cost, improve battery security.In addition, in the production in enormous quantities situation, the bakelite material can also cut down finished cost.The bakelite material can strictly be controlled the dimensional tolerance of each parts by casting mould processing, makes the utmost point group positioner of a kind of high capacity lithium ion battery that the utility model provides can realize assembling preferably cooperation.
In addition, the utmost point group positioner of a kind of high capacity lithium ion battery that provides for the utility model, the battery pole ear 7 at its battery pole group 3 tops is because the extruding positioning action of lug location-plate 6, therefore, the pole piece of battery pole group 3 inside can not move thereupon and be offset, guarantee like this battery quality, improved rate of finished products.
